## Changed defaults

Heads up: the Ledgerline tax-rate lookup cache now defaults to a 15-minute TTL instead of 24 hours. Turns out rates in the Veldt County sandbox were going stale mid-demo, which was embarrassing. Eviction is now LRU rather than FIFO, and the cache warms on boot. If you're reviewing, check that nothing hardcodes the old TTL. The new defaults land as follows.

deployment values, bajop-taweg:
holwyn:
  log_level: debug
  metrics_host: metrics.holwyn.zemvarsys.internal
  pool_size: 32

## Further reading

The Pixelforge thumbnail queue handles resize jobs for all uploaded media. Workers pull from a priority queue; originals are never mutated. Failures go to a retry lane with capped attempts, then a manual review bucket. Before changing worker concurrency or image codecs, read the capacity notes — we've melted the cluster twice. Architecture diagrams, failure modes, and the tuning history are all collected here.

runbook for kawig-kawef: https://confluence.zemvarlabs.internal/projects/projects/pages/display

Stitchkit versioning — quick primer

Welcome aboard. Stitchkit is our shared component library. We follow strict semver: breaking visual or API changes bump major, new components bump minor. Never pin to latest; pin exact versions in your app manifest. Deprecations get one full minor cycle of warnings. The release calendar and upgrade guides live on the internal page below.

runbook for yadup-fahag: https://jira.zemvarlabs.internal/display/display/pages/2281f9da

# Regional Sales Review — Northvale District (Managers Only)

Q2 results: Northvale down 6% against plan; Calder Ridge flat; Ostermere up 11% on the Brindle line launch. Discounting in Northvale exceeded guardrails and compressed margin by two points. Heads of department must submit corrective plans before month-end review. Pipeline quality, not volume, is the stated priority for Q3. Staffing moves are on hold pending the direction summarized immediately below.

board note of kadug-tawig: Only 5 of the 100 pilot accounts renewed Oliath, so a churn review is set for April 15.